Irene Galitzine, Italy’s “fashion princess” whose gowns clothed Jacqueline Kennedy, Sophia Loren and Audrey Hepburn, died on Friday, a spokesman for the national fashion association told Reuters. She was 90.

Galitzine, whose design house became one of the hot labels during Rome’s “Hollywood on the Tiber” fashion heyday in the 1960s, died at her home in Italy’s capital, Ansa news agency said.

The cause of death was not immediately known.
